Reading Jasmine Estates, FL beyond the headline numbers

Jasmine Estates sits inside Pasco County, Florida, at roughly 28.29°N, -82.69°W. Population 18,989, $50,718 median household income. Median home value $199,500, median rent $1,457. Poverty rate 18.1%, read against that income figure since two cities on the same median can differ underneath it.

18.1% of Jasmine Estates, FL residents live below the poverty line, placing it in the hardest-hit quarter of reporting cities. Read every median on this page against that: half the households are above it, and a large minority are far below.

The median home in Jasmine Estates costs roughly 3.9 times median household income, below the midpoint for reporting cities, so ownership remains reachable on a typical local wage.

Remote work covers 10.4% of Jasmine Estates workers, under the midpoint for reporting cities.

Among the CDC measures on this page, lack of health insurance departs furthest from its peer median: 19.1% in Jasmine Estates, the highest-prevalence quarter of the 3,759 cities reporting that measure.
